日B视频 亚洲,啪啪啪网站一区二区,91色情精品久久,日日噜狠狠色综合久,超碰人妻少妇97在线,999青青视频,亚洲一区二卡,让本一区二区视频,日韩网站推荐

0
  • 聊天消息
  • 系統(tǒng)消息
  • 評論與回復(fù)
登錄后你可以
  • 下載海量資料
  • 學(xué)習(xí)在線課程
  • 觀看技術(shù)視頻
  • 寫文章/發(fā)帖/加入社區(qū)
會員中心
創(chuàng)作中心

完善資料讓更多小伙伴認(rèn)識你,還能領(lǐng)取20積分哦,立即完善>

3天內(nèi)不再提示

Armv9引入的MTE已成內(nèi)存安全的新防線

E4Life ? 來源:電子發(fā)燒友網(wǎng) ? 作者:周凱揚 ? 2023-06-01 00:11 ? 次閱讀
加入交流群
微信小助手二維碼

掃碼添加小助手

加入工程師交流群

電子發(fā)燒友網(wǎng)報道(文/周凱揚)隨著Arm近日公開TCS23方案,可以看出Arm在移動SoC的計算核心上,已經(jīng)全面走向了Armv9.2架構(gòu),無論是大核Cortex-X4、中核Cortex-A720還是小核Cortex-A520,都是基于Armv9.2-A的。

而在發(fā)布的新聞中,Arm重點強調(diào)了內(nèi)存標(biāo)簽擴(kuò)展(MTE)這一安全特性。其實MTE已經(jīng)不是什么新特性了,早在Armv8.5推出之際就已經(jīng)面世,如今更是完全融入了兼容Armv9架構(gòu)的CPU中。

MTE提供的內(nèi)存安全保障

內(nèi)存已經(jīng)成了近幾個世紀(jì)以來最大的漏洞來源之一,比如谷歌Chromium團(tuán)隊就表示70%的重度安全漏洞都與內(nèi)存安全有關(guān)。而MTE則是一個用來檢測內(nèi)存錯誤和內(nèi)存安全違規(guī)的工具,對于軟件開發(fā)者來說可以用于及時發(fā)現(xiàn)應(yīng)用中存在的問題。

MTE會利用額外的元數(shù)據(jù),對每次內(nèi)存的分配/取消分配進(jìn)行標(biāo)記,并將標(biāo)記內(nèi)存位置與引用該內(nèi)存位置的指針關(guān)聯(lián),這樣在運行時,CPU就會檢查指針與元數(shù)據(jù)標(biāo)記是否匹配,從而幫助開發(fā)者檢測緩沖區(qū)溢出這類常見的內(nèi)存安全bug。

根據(jù)Arm的說法,MTE對于智能手機生態(tài)系統(tǒng)來說至關(guān)重要,因為MTE可以幫助開發(fā)者在部署之前和之后檢測到內(nèi)存安全問題。部署前檢測到安全漏洞將降低代碼受到攻擊的可能性,而在部署之后檢測到安全問題可以幫助開發(fā)者更靈活地修復(fù)這些漏洞。

MTE軟硬件結(jié)合

需要注意的是,要想獲得MTE的內(nèi)存安全保護(hù),不是單靠Armv9架構(gòu)的CPU就能實現(xiàn)的,MTE是一套軟硬件結(jié)合的實現(xiàn)方案,所以也需要操作系統(tǒng)的支持。比如谷歌在安卓12中加入了初步的MTE實現(xiàn),可以用來檢測示范后使用(UAF)和緩沖區(qū)溢出這樣的常見bug。

除了谷歌之外,榮耀也在其MagicOS 6.x和MagicOS 7設(shè)備實現(xiàn)了MTE,允許開發(fā)者通過Honor SkyNet和診斷工具來檢測內(nèi)存安全問題。諸如快手這樣的應(yīng)用,由于大部分代碼庫都是基于C++這樣的非內(nèi)存安全語言,已經(jīng)在利用MTE技術(shù)檢測軟件開發(fā)中的內(nèi)存安全bug,提高檢測速度的同時,也避免軟件上架前出現(xiàn)嚴(yán)重內(nèi)存漏洞。

可以看出,MTE需要操作系統(tǒng)的協(xié)作才能同步保證內(nèi)存的安全,但為何目前沒有更多的系統(tǒng)跟進(jìn)MTE呢?答案是MTE雖然保證了安全性,但也一定程度影響了性能。谷歌在安卓13版本的開發(fā)者選項中,提供了一個重啟并啟用MTE的選項,從而在那些硬件支持MTE但并沒有啟用的設(shè)備上打開這一功能。

谷歌強調(diào),這一選項的目標(biāo)受眾屬于那些希望使用MTE來測試其軟件的應(yīng)用開發(fā)者。而且谷歌會在這一選項開啟后提示,MTE可能會對系統(tǒng)性能和穩(wěn)定性產(chǎn)生負(fù)面影響,且該選項將在下一次重啟后重置。

話雖如此,相比傳統(tǒng)的內(nèi)存安全分析工具來說,MTE的性能開銷已經(jīng)算很小了,尤其是在非對稱模式下,也不用再一遍遍地重新編譯源代碼。開發(fā)者可以在檢測到Bug后再切換到同步模式,確保Bug檢測的精度。更何況Arm也在和谷歌合作,力求在未來的安卓版本中減少MTE的內(nèi)存占用,相信MTE會給未來移動軟件生態(tài)開發(fā)的安全提供更多助力。

聲明:本文內(nèi)容及配圖由入駐作者撰寫或者入駐合作網(wǎng)站授權(quán)轉(zhuǎn)載。文章觀點僅代表作者本人,不代表電子發(fā)燒友網(wǎng)立場。文章及其配圖僅供工程師學(xué)習(xí)之用,如有內(nèi)容侵權(quán)或者其他違規(guī)問題,請聯(lián)系本站處理。 舉報投訴
  • ARM
    ARM
    +關(guān)注

    關(guān)注

    135

    文章

    9589

    瀏覽量

    393778
收藏 人收藏
加入交流群
微信小助手二維碼

掃碼添加小助手

加入工程師交流群

    評論

    相關(guān)推薦
    熱點推薦

    電氣事故難防范?智慧用電監(jiān)測方案,從源頭筑牢安全防線

    電氣事故難防范?智慧用電監(jiān)測方案,從源頭筑牢安全防線 電氣安全一直是工業(yè)生產(chǎn)、商業(yè)運營與公共場景的重點防控領(lǐng)域。隨著電氣火災(zāi)綜合治理不斷深化, 實時監(jiān)測、主動預(yù)警、遠(yuǎn)程管控 已成為用電安全
    的頭像 發(fā)表于 04-15 14:35 ?129次閱讀
    電氣事故難防范?智慧用電監(jiān)測方案,從源頭筑牢<b class='flag-5'>安全防線</b>

    請問openwrt已經(jīng)編譯出ls1043a固件如何刷?

    8_64b-fsl_ls1043a-rdb-squashfs-sysupgrade.bin openwrt-layerscape-armv8_64b-fsl_ls1043a-rdb-squashfs-firmware.bin openwrt-layerscape-armv
    發(fā)表于 04-06 06:57

    守牢安全防線,智領(lǐng)檢修變革

    守牢安全防線智領(lǐng)檢修變革——電子掛牌上鎖方案——有效防止設(shè)備意外啟動、杜絕能量意外釋放,是鋼鐵企業(yè)保障檢修人員生命安全的核心課題。在高爐、轉(zhuǎn)爐、軋制線(“三高線”)等高溫、高粉塵、多能源點的復(fù)雜作業(yè)
    的頭像 發(fā)表于 03-18 11:32 ?370次閱讀
    守牢<b class='flag-5'>安全防線</b>,智領(lǐng)檢修變革

    龍芯主板助力網(wǎng)絡(luò)安全防護(hù)場景創(chuàng)新突破,筑牢“芯”防線

    數(shù)字化浪潮下,網(wǎng)絡(luò)安全已成為關(guān)鍵信息基礎(chǔ)設(shè)施的核心生命線,而自主可控的硬件底座則是筑牢防護(hù)防線的根本前提。
    的頭像 發(fā)表于 03-06 16:53 ?1242次閱讀

    破解連鎖門店用電 “散、隱、貴”!安科瑞智慧用電管理云平臺筑牢安全防線

    破解連鎖門店用電 “散、隱、貴”!安科瑞智慧用電管理云平臺筑牢安全防線
    的頭像 發(fā)表于 01-07 16:24 ?521次閱讀
    破解連鎖門店用電 “散、隱、貴”!安科瑞智慧用電管理云平臺筑牢<b class='flag-5'>安全防線</b>

    ARMv8體系結(jié)構(gòu)入門(附流程圖+腦圖)

    ARMv8是 手機、平板、甚至部分服務(wù)器里處理器的“底層設(shè)計藍(lán)圖” ——它是ARM公司推出的第一代支持64位計算的架構(gòu),能讓設(shè)備同時用大內(nèi)存、跑新程序和舊程序。下面用“大白話+圖”拆解它的核心邏輯
    的頭像 發(fā)表于 01-06 07:03 ?1177次閱讀
    <b class='flag-5'>ARMv</b>8體系結(jié)構(gòu)入門(附流程圖+腦圖)

    電路安全防線,平芯微過壓過流保護(hù)芯片深度解析與應(yīng)用指南

    的“前端安全防線已成為工程師設(shè)計的重中之重。平芯微推出的系列過壓過流保護(hù)芯片,以其從3V至70V的寬范圍高耐壓、0.5A至6A的精準(zhǔn)可調(diào)限流能力,為各類電子設(shè)備提
    的頭像 發(fā)表于 12-20 11:09 ?700次閱讀
    電路<b class='flag-5'>安全防線</b>,平芯微過壓過流保護(hù)芯片深度解析與應(yīng)用指南

    電路安全防線,平芯微過壓過流保護(hù)芯片深度解析與應(yīng)用指南

    的“前端安全防線已成為工程師設(shè)計的重中之重。平芯微推出的系列過壓過流保護(hù)芯片,以其從3V至70V的寬范圍高耐壓、0.5A至6A的精準(zhǔn)可調(diào)限流能力,為各類電子設(shè)備提供了從基礎(chǔ)到高端的全方位電源保護(hù)
    發(fā)表于 12-20 10:59

    Arm Flexible Access方案引入Armv9邊緣AI計算平臺

    全球首個 Armv9 邊緣 AI 計算平臺(專為物聯(lián)網(wǎng)及邊緣 AI 工作負(fù)載優(yōu)化)將納入 Arm Flexible Access 方案,助力創(chuàng)新者以低成本、便捷的方式,在邊緣側(cè)獲得先進(jìn)的 AI 性能與安全保障
    的頭像 發(fā)表于 10-29 15:27 ?1255次閱讀

    第三屆望車聯(lián)網(wǎng)安全大會圓滿結(jié)束

    2025年10月18日,深圳望智能技術(shù)有限公司(以下簡稱“望”)在東莞舉辦“第三屆望車聯(lián)網(wǎng)安全大會”。
    的頭像 發(fā)表于 10-21 09:32 ?910次閱讀

    白洋淀流域的科技哨兵:凱米斯微型站守護(hù)淀水質(zhì)安全

    在保定市淀河流的關(guān)鍵節(jié)點上,凱米斯科技微型水質(zhì)監(jiān)測站正悄然構(gòu)筑起一道智能防線。面對白洋淀上游流域污染溯源難、排污口隱蔽性強等治理挑戰(zhàn),凱米斯科技以創(chuàng)新移動監(jiān)測方案破局——其緊湊型監(jiān)測單元(500
    的頭像 發(fā)表于 09-18 09:50 ?512次閱讀
    白洋淀流域的科技哨兵:凱米斯微型站守護(hù)<b class='flag-5'>入</b>淀水質(zhì)<b class='flag-5'>安全</b>

    微軟Microsoft Edge瀏覽器構(gòu)筑立體式安全防線

    在信息爆炸的今天,釣魚網(wǎng)站、詐騙廣告、隱私追蹤層出不窮。Microsoft Edge 瀏覽器為桌面與移動端用戶構(gòu)筑了立體式安全防線。用七大安全護(hù)盾,保護(hù)你的上網(wǎng)安全。
    的頭像 發(fā)表于 08-04 15:39 ?1569次閱讀

    水庫大壩安全自動監(jiān)測系統(tǒng):守護(hù) “水脈長城” 的智能防線

    水庫大壩安全自動監(jiān)測系統(tǒng):守護(hù) “水脈長城” 的智能防線 柏峰【BF-GNSS】水庫大壩作為防洪抗旱、水資源調(diào)配的關(guān)鍵工程,其安全運行直接關(guān)系到下游千萬群眾的生命財產(chǎn)安全和社會經(jīng)濟(jì)穩(wěn)定
    的頭像 發(fā)表于 07-23 13:48 ?613次閱讀
    水庫大壩<b class='flag-5'>安全</b>自動監(jiān)測系統(tǒng):守護(hù) “水脈長城” 的智能<b class='flag-5'>防線</b>

    FLIR ONE Edge Pro智能紅外熱像儀筑起酒店住宿安全防線

    假期出游,本是放松身心、享受美好時光的契機。然而,近年來酒店房間內(nèi)暗藏攝像頭的新聞頻發(fā),讓旅途中的隱私安全成為大家關(guān)注的焦點。今天,小菲就來聊聊如何借助FLIR ONE Edge Pro智能紅外熱像儀的強大功能,為你的酒店住宿安全筑起一道堅實的
    的頭像 發(fā)表于 06-30 11:29 ?2684次閱讀

    礦井作業(yè)必備!云翎智能煤礦井用防爆巡檢記錄儀筑牢安全生產(chǎn)防線

    作業(yè)中不可或缺的工具,為筑牢安全生產(chǎn)防線提供了有力支持。云翎智能礦用防爆工作記錄儀一、防爆設(shè)計:守護(hù)生命的堅固防線煤礦井下充斥著瓦斯、煤塵等易燃易爆物質(zhì),普通電子設(shè)
    的頭像 發(fā)表于 05-21 10:15 ?782次閱讀
    礦井作業(yè)必備!云翎智能煤礦井用防爆巡檢記錄儀筑牢<b class='flag-5'>安全</b>生產(chǎn)<b class='flag-5'>防線</b>
    桐城市| 建水县| 昂仁县| 黄陵县| 和政县| 宁国市| 濉溪县| 澄城县| 温州市| 邵武市| 东海县| 东港市| 班戈县| 手机| 姜堰市| 原阳县| 旌德县| 台山市| 调兵山市| 长沙市| 崇明县| 嵊州市| 桦川县| 阳东县| 潮安县| 阳朔县| 顺昌县| 普陀区| 丰都县| 乌鲁木齐市| 北海市| 邓州市| 集安市| 甘泉县| 金川县| 怀柔区| 尖扎县| 桃江县| 偏关县| 西乡县| 秦安县|